    I was so excited to see someone else new here in Orange County. I started transitioning to raw on December 27. Not perfect by any means yet, but getting there, indeed. I have found a couple of places that are not necessarily Raw Restaurants, but that serve some raw foods. "Native Foods" in Costa Mesa makes really good "Raw Tacos". And yesterday I found a little place in Irvine called the "Earth Cafe". I've heard good things about Au Lac, though I have been there yet. And I'm one of the Mother's Markets pretty much everyday - they sell various raw products, as well as their cafe having a couple of menu items that are "raw adapable".

    I live in the Seal Beach area and have been at Good Mood Food Cafe a couple of times a week for the last month or so. I'm in starting my 6th day of 100% raw, though I've been flirting with it seriously for the last two months and just interested for the last couple of years.

    Au Lac is phenomenal. The humble and wonderful chef Ito creates marvels. I ran into him last Thursday in the produce section of Mother's HB, also. Great store though I do pick up some things at Wild Oats on PCH in LB. Farmers markets are the best, though.

    Well, I don't want to get off the Welcome topic, here, but I'd be interested in getting together also.

    You might want to drop into The Living Temple at Old World Village in Huntington Beach and talk with Robin Jones, the owner. He just held a Raw Food Festival there on Saturday. He does them monthly, and he can give you even more info. I listed a bunch of information on him; you can search for my posts and find it.
